Donald Judd's uncompromising reviews avoid the familiar generalizations so often associated with the styles emerging during the 1950s and 1960s. More than merely surveying the art produced and exhibited during that period, Judd discusses in detail the work of more than 500 artists then showing in New York and provides a critical account of this significant era in American art. While addressing the social and political ramifications of art production, the writings focus on the work of Jackson Pollock, Kasimir Malevich, Barnett Newman, Ad Reinhardt, John Chamberlain, Larry Poons, Kenneth Noland and Claes Oldenburg. The essay "Specific Objects" (1965), one of the essential discussions of sculptural thought in the '60s, is included as well as JuddÕs notorious polemical essay, "Imperialism, Nationalism, Regionalism" (1975), published here for the first time.
